@charset "utf-8";
/* CSS Document For All Japanese Page*/

/*main area*/
#kakutop_bg{
	clear:both;
	width:766px;
	height:auto;
	background-image:url(../../../common/img/top_bg.gif);
	background-repeat:repeat-y;
}
#kakutop_main{
	clear:both;
	width:687px;
	height:auto;
	margin-left:50px;
}
#kakutop_bottom{
	width:766px;
	height:10px;
	background-image:url(../../../common/img/top_bottom.gif);
	background-repeat:no-repeat;
	clear:both;
	overflow:hidden;
}
#kakutop_left{
	width:436px;
	padding-bottom:15px;
	background-image:url(../../../common/img/news_t.gif);
	background-repeat:no-repeat;
	float:left;
}
#kakutop_left1226{
	width:436px;
	padding-bottom:15px;
	background-image:url(../../../common/img/news_t2.gif);
	background-repeat:no-repeat;
	float:left;
}
.kakutop_right{
	font-size:0.7em;
	line-height:130%;
	width:251px;
	float:left;
}
.arbeit{
	width:227px;
	height:94px;
	background-image:url(../../../common/img/arbeit.jpg);
	background-repeat:no-repeat;
}
.job{
	width:227px;
	height:90px;
	background-image:url(../../../common/img/job.jpg);
	background-repeat:no-repeat;
}
.event{
	width:227px;
	height:90px;
	background-image:url(../../../common/img/event.jpg);
	background-repeat:no-repeat;
}
.school_movie{
	width:227px;
	height:90px;
	background-image:url(../../../common/img/school_movie.jpg);
	background-repeat:no-repeat;
}
.digicata{
	width:251px;
	height:105px;
	background-image:url(../../../common/img/digicata.jpg);
	background-repeat:no-repeat;
}
.kakutop_right_txt{
	color:#373735;
	padding-top:18px;
	padding-left:93px;
	width:126px;
}
.bg_blue{
	background-color:#74b4ff;
	font-size:1.1em;
	padding:1px;
}
.bg_green{
	background-color:#9de800;
	font-size:1.1em;
	padding:1px;
}
.newstopics{
	width:436px;
	clear:both;
	height:57px;
	}
#kakutop_main h2{
	text-indent:0px;
	font-size:1em;
	width:300px;
	height:24px;
	overflow:visible;
	color:#fd6801;
	padding:33px 0px 0px 67px;
}
.newstopics p.title{
float:left;
font-weight:bold;
	text-indent:0px;
	font-size:1em;
	width:160px;
	height:24px;
	color:#fd6801;
	padding:33px 0px 0px 67px;
	background-image:url(../../../common/img/spacer.gif);
	background-repeat:repeat;
}
.topics{
	color:#646464;
	font-weight:bold;
	font-size:0.8em;
	width:180px;
	bottom:0px;
	text-align:right;
	margin-top:35px;
	float:left;
	}
.topics a, a.hover{
	color:#646464;
	text-decoration:none;
}

.newsmain{
	width:330px;
	padding-top:10px;
	padding-left:58px;
	padding-right:30px;
	background-image:url(../../../common/img/news_bg.jpg);
	background-repeat:repeat-y;
}
.newsdate{
	float:left;
	margin-right:10px;
	padding:1px;
	background-color:#fbd649;
	color:#434343;
	font-weight:bold;
	font-size:0.8em;
}
.newsmain p{
	float:left;
	color:#434343;
	width:230px;
	font-size:0.8em;
	line-height:130%;
}
.newstensen{
	width:330px;
	height:9px;
	padding:3px 0px 3px 0px;
	background-image:url(../../../common/img/news_tensen.gif);
	background-repeat:no-repeat;
	clear:both;
}
.newsfoot{
	width:419px;
	height:25px;
	background-image:url(../../../common/img/news_bottom.gif);
	background-repeat:no-repeat;
}
.kako{
	width:330px;
	text-align:right;
	font-size:0.7em;
	font-weight:bold;
	color:#fd6801;
	padding-bottom:5px;
}
.kako a{
	color:#fd6801;
}

.fissc_link{
	position:absolute;
	left:713px;
	top:129px;
	width:53px;
	height:155px;
	background-image:url(../../../common/img/spacer.gif);
	background-repeat:repeat;	
	text-indent:-9999px;
	overflow:hidden;
	outline:none;
}

.news_rss{
	width:330px;
	padding-left:58px;
	paddin-bottom:10px;
	padding-right:30px;
	text-align:right;
	background-image:url(../../../common/img/news_bg.jpg);
	background-repeat:repeat-y;
}

.new_mark {
  color:#FF0000;
  font-weight:bold;
}

img#seminar {
  margin-left:15px;
}

img#guide {
  margin-top:5px;
  margin-left:15px;
}

.mvBanner{
	margin-top:15px;
}

